**What you'll be doing**
- Assist with property management activities and reporting including compliance data review, lease summaries, management framework agreements, infringement tracking etc.
- To ensure the resident database is up to date.
- Assist with Management packs preparation.
- Plan and organise diaries and book meetings as required. Inform attendees of forthcoming meetings and prepare agendas as necessary.
- Oversee the maintenance of filing systems to ensure that the Estate Office always runs efficiently.
- Liaising with internal and external stakeholders including verbal and written communication with residents & leaseholders as and when required.
- Assist with regular Site Inspections and provide accurate reporting.
- Assist in the production of reports and tracking documents relating to service charge budgeting.
- Assist in the compilation and maintenance of the landlord liabilities registers.
- Assist in compilation of the quarterly client reporting.
- To quality control correspondence and information before issue to tenants.
- To centrally track delivery and KPIs related to the property management function including lease statuses, service charge budgeting/demands/certified accounts, service charge credit control, landlord liabilities registers, operational issues, staffing/recruitment status etc.
- Assist with S20 preparation and issuing.
- Provide key oversight and coordination for various key Building Safety Act related programs of work/ tasks which may arise.

**What you'll need to be successful**
- Previous experience gained in a similar role within the property or managing agent environment
- Exceptional written and verbal communication skills. With ability to communicate with all levels and areas of the business and external parties.
- ATPI qualified
- Strong coordination, organisational and administration skills
- Flexibility and adaptability to manage a range of different tasks to meet deadlines
